### Escalating StockSync failures

If the nightly StockSync reconciliation job fails twice in a row, don't just keep rerunning it — mismatched counts start leaking into the Fernwick storefront by morning. First check whether the warehouse feed actually landed; nine times out of ten that's the culprit. If the feed is there and the job still dies, grab the last 200 lines of the worker log and escalate to the inventory platform folks.

alerts address for kafof-bagag: kasael@olvarqdyn.corp

Support team: we've confirmed configuration drift on the Addrly address autocomplete widget in production. Suggestion limits and the region bias were changed manually during last month's incident and never reverted, which explains the mismatched results customers are reporting. Engineering will reconcile against the source-controlled config on Thursday; until then, flag related tickets with the drift tag rather than troubleshooting individually. The values currently running in production appear below.

config for tagaf-bawif:
[norok]
host = norok.ordinworks.local
user = norok_svc
database = norok_prod

# LockerFlow Environments

Hey, welcome to the team! LockerFlow handles the laundry-locker access flow for Brindlewick properties. We run three environments: dev, staging, and prod, each with its own locker simulator. Staging mirrors prod closely, so test there first. Here's what staging is currently running with.

deployment values, kajef-tahog:
[kelmir]
port = 8080
team = prawyn
host = kelmir.halixsys.internal
region = outer-3
access_code = ac_d10bb4
timeout_ms = 250

Changelog 4.1.0 — Marrowgate report exports. Default timezone handling changed: exports now render timestamps in the workspace timezone rather than UTC, and daylight-saving transitions are resolved at generation time instead of query time. Scheduled exports created before this release keep UTC unless re-saved. Release manager: no migration script is needed, but the export workers must be restarted with the following configuration values.

deployment values, bahop-fahag:
[silok]
host = silok.lumictech.test
user = silok_svc
database = silok_prod